pub struct HandleEventDecl {
pub param: Param,
pub body: Block,
pub span: Span,
}Expand description
handleEvent(event: InputEvent) { body }
Fields§
§param: Param§body: Block§span: SpanTrait Implementations§
Source§impl Clone for HandleEventDecl
impl Clone for HandleEventDecl
Source§fn clone(&self) -> HandleEventDecl
fn clone(&self) -> HandleEventDecl
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for HandleEventDecl
impl Debug for HandleEventDecl
Source§impl<'de> Deserialize<'de> for HandleEventDecl
impl<'de> Deserialize<'de> for HandleEventDecl
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l PartialEq for HandleEventDecl
impl PartialEq for HandleEventDecl
Source§impl Serialize for HandleEventDecl
impl Serialize for HandleEventDecl
impl StructuralPartialEq for HandleEventDecl
Auto Trait Implementations§
impl Freeze for HandleEventDecl
impl RefUnwindSafe for HandleEventDecl
impl Send for HandleEventDecl
impl Sync for HandleEventDecl
impl Unpin for HandleEventDecl
impl UnwindSafe for HandleEventDecl
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more